Mario Díaz-Balart, a seasoned politician representing Florida’s 26th District in the U.S. Congress since 2003, has been vocal about various issues on social media. With a career that spans over three decades, including terms in both the Florida House of Representatives and Senate, Díaz-Balart frequently addresses topics ranging from international affairs to local concerns.

On May 5, 2025, Díaz-Balart commented on China’s influence in multilateral financial institutions. He stated, “El régimen comunista de China ha disfrutado de una influencia desproporcionada en bancos multilaterales como el BID durante mucho tiempo, mientras que Estados Unidos ha invertido millones en proyectos que terminan beneficiando a empresas controladas por la RPC.” The congressman expressed his approval of measures taken by the Trump Administration to address this issue.

Continuing his critique on the same day, Díaz-Balart reiterated his concerns in English: “The Communist Chinese regime has enjoyed an outsized influence at multilateral banks such as the IDB for too long, with the United States investing millions in projects that provide windfalls to companies controlled by Communist China.” He once again applauded actions by the Trump Administration aimed at countering this influence.

Díaz-Balart also addressed local matters pertinent to his constituents in Florida. On May 5, he issued a public service announcement regarding hurricane preparedness: “Attention Florida residents Know your zone, know your home.” He emphasized the importance of being aware of evacuation zones and flood-prone areas during hurricane season and provided a link for more information.

Mario Díaz-Balart was born in Fort Lauderdale, Florida in 1961 and currently resides in Miami. He graduated from the University of South Florida with a BA degree.
